συμπάσχωsympáschō
GreekG48412 occurrences (KJV)
to experience pain jointly or of the same kind (specially, persecution; to "sympathize")
KJV renders it: suffer with
Where it appears
- Rom 8:17and if children, then heirs; heirs of God, and joint heirs with Christ; if indeed we suffer with him, that we may also be glorified with him.
- 1 Cor 12:26When one member suffers, all the members suffer with it. Or when one member is honored, all the members rejoice with it.
